154fa33050044820edfaea3d0c19f13830691888c7ebb7dd59964aa7f3f34288

1361754 (455043 blocks ago)

⏴ Block 1361753 (22b6a7ca...d1a) | Block 1361755 ⏵ | Latest block ⏭

Metadata

9/7/23, 11:50 pm UTC (632d 0:06:07 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details